Celery Surprise Soup 427 ml per serving 106 cals

I got my soup maker at the end of august 2014, recipes only used 1 stick of celery, I was sick of wasting a bunch. As its only 10 calorie per 100g and very cheap & nutritious I decided to try this & added what I thought would be nice. The best soups are always what's left over, that's what I think anyway.

Ingredients

20 mins
4 servings
  1. Celery, honey
  2. 800 mlwater
  3. 100 gramsRed Onion 36 cals
  4. 200 gramsAldi Flavoursome potatoes or equv to 148 cals
  5. 100 gramsAsda Carrot batons or equivelent to 24 cals
  6. 500 gramsCelery Sticks 48 cals
  7. 1 tspCoriander Spices
  8. 1/2 tbspClear honey or equiv to 28 cals
  9. 8th teaspoon ground black pepper
  10. 1Tesco everyday value chicken stock cube equiv to 7 cals
  11. 1 tbspolive oil, extra virgin equiv to 124 cals

Cooking Instructions

20 mins
  1. 1

    Add to the soup maker in the centre screen in the following order

  2. 2

    Using food processor or dice up small the potato & add to the soup maker in the middle screen, then switch on & press soup.

  3. 3

    While the soup maker heats up dice the rest of the ingredients & add to the centre screen when there is room, if using a food processor add the veg juice as well. When all food has been chopped in the screen, make a brew & wait until finished. Approx 30 mins

  4. 4

    When finished divide into 4 dishes/bowls approximately 427mils each & serve or let cool, lid & put in the fridge. Will keep for up to 4 days.
